What is 专著?
专著 (zhuānzhù) refers to a specialized book or monograph that focuses deeply on a particular subject, often academic or professional. It is more formal and detailed than a general book or article.
Usage in Context
专著 is commonly used in academic and professional settings to describe authoritative works that contribute original research or comprehensive analysis on a topic. It often appears in contexts involving publishing, research, and education.
Common Collocations
- 发表专著 (publish a monograph): used when an author releases a specialized book.
- 学术专著 (academic monograph): emphasizes the scholarly nature.
- 专著作者 (author of a monograph): refers to the writer.
Register and Tone
The term 专著 is formal and typically used in written language, especially in academic papers, book titles, and professional discussions. It is not used in casual conversation.
Avoiding Confusion
Do not confuse 专著 with 普通书籍 (general books) or 文章 (articles). 专著 implies a focused, in-depth study, often longer and more detailed than articles or general books.
